Abstract

This paper discusses specific technology related issues with the latest release of the container orchestrator Kubernetes and combining it with certain container runtimes. We provide a technology-focused state-of-the-art review, addressing identified research gaps in this area. Following the depreciation of Dockershim in the latest K8s release 1.26, we’ve tested the migration to another container management tool, that enables using the latest functions or the Containerd runtime (Nerdctl). At the same time this migration also allows running containers in a secure and resource effective way and managing them together with container images. The application we study is orchestrating a container cluster-based cloud NIDS service by using the latest Snort 3 system. We’ve also outlined directions for future research.
